Fraud Blocker Skip to main content

Home > Historic > Ancient civilizations > Ancient Greece > Greek mythology

Telemachus and Mentor at the altar, preparing to be sacrificed to the Manes of Anchises, 1774. Artist: W Walker

Telemachus and Mentor at the altar, preparing to be sacrificed to the Manes of Anchises, 1774. Artist: W Walker


Photo Prints
Jigsaw Puzzles
Poster Prints
Canvas Prints
Fine Art Prints
Metal Prints
Cards
Home Decor


We accept all major credit cards

Heritage Images

Wall Art and Photo Gifts from Heritage Images

Telemachus and Mentor at the altar, preparing to be sacrificed to the Manes of Anchises, 1774. Artist: W Walker

Telemachus and Mentor at the altar, preparing to be sacrificed to the Manes of Anchises, 1774. A plate from The Copper-Plate Magazine or A Monthly Treasure, London, 1774

Heritage Images features heritage image collections

Media ID 14876559

© The Print Collector / Heritage-Images

Altar Anchises Homer Mentor Sacrifice Spirit Telemachus The Iliad The Iliad And The Odyssey The Odyssey W Walker Walker Greek Mythology Manes


FEATURES IN THESE COLLECTIONS

> Arts > Artists > Related Images

> Arts > Literature > Magazines

> Arts > Literature

> Arts > Minimalist artwork > Monochrome artwork > Fine art

> Arts > Minimalist artwork > Monochrome artwork > Monochrome paintings

> Europe > Greece > Posters

> Europe > Greece > Related Images

> Historic > Ancient civilizations > Ancient Greece > Greek history

> Historic > Ancient civilizations > Ancient Greece > Greek mythology


EDITORS COMMENTS
Telemachus and Mentor at the altar, preparing to be sacrificed to the Manes of Anchises, 1774. Artist: W Walker In this print from 18th century London, we are transported into the realm of Greek mythology. The scene depicts Telemachus and Mentor standing before an ancient altar, their faces veiled by smoke as they prepare for a solemn sacrifice. The concept of fire is central to this image, symbolizing both destruction and purification. As they offer themselves up to the Manes of Anchises, spirits of the deceased in Greek mythology, Telemachus and Mentor embrace death willingly in order to honor their ancestor. This powerful portrayal captures a moment frozen in time - one that resonates with themes found within literature such as Homer's epic poems 'The Iliad' and 'The Odyssey'. It serves as a reminder of humanity's enduring fascination with mortality and our desire for spiritual connection. W Walker's meticulous engraving brings every detail to life; from the intricate folds of clothing to the expressions etched upon their faces. The monochrome palette adds depth and intensity to this haunting composition. As we gaze upon this print, we are drawn into a world where myth intertwines with reality. It is a testament not only to artistic skill but also to our collective imagination.

MADE IN AUSTRALIA
Safe Shipping with 30 Day Money Back Guarantee

FREE PERSONALISATION*
We are proud to offer a range of customisation features including Personalised Captions, Color Filters and Picture Zoom Tools

SECURE PAYMENTS
We happily accept a wide range of payment options so you can pay for the things you need in the way that is most convenient for you

* Options may vary by product and licensing agreement. Zoomed Pictures can be adjusted in the Cart.



redeem
Beautiful Photo Prints and Gifts
image
Professionally Printed
thumb_up
Professional quality finish
diamond
Made with high-grade materials
inventory_2
Carefully packed to aid safe arrival
+

Shipping

+

Choices

+

Reviews

+

Guaranteed




Related Collections


Literature
Literature
Browse 98,078 Prints
Magazines
Magazines
Browse 29,103 Prints
Greece Related Images
Greece Related Images
Browse 35,599 Prints
Artists Related Images
Artists Related Images
Browse 43,334 Prints
Posters
Posters
Browse 35,599 Prints
Greek history
Greek history
Browse 35,599 Prints
Greek mythology
Greek mythology
Browse 10,089 Prints
Fine art
Fine art
Browse 41,902 Prints
Monochrome paintings
Monochrome paintings
Browse 41,902 Prints